Game Recap: Men's Soccer |

Argos Fall to Warriors

GREAT FALLS, Mont. – The University of Providence men's soccer program fell to Corban University 3-2 Saturday afternoon.   

The Argos (3-6) jumped in front first when senior Tomeu Nebot Schmalfeld's shot bounced off the goalkeeper to sophomore Liam Vaux who found the back of the net to put UP ahead 1-0.

A few minutes later the Warriors (4-5-1) would answer when David Montano received the pass from Irwin Leon and buried it to tie the game at one.

Both teams would have chances the rest of the half but neither were able to capitalize as UP went into the break tied at one.

The Argos opened up the scoring in the second half when junior Jason Olivera's shot off the crossbar went directly to Schmalfeld who beat the goalkeeper to put UP ahead 2-1.

Despite being down two men due to red cards, the Warriors would score goals in the 56th and 87th minute to secure the victory as UP fell to Corban 3-2.

The Argos will be back in action Oct. 11 when they travel to LaGrande, Ore. The first touch is scheduled for 7:30 p.m. (MST) versus Eastern Oregon.
